Overview

Jekyll-Breadcrumbs is a plugin designed to enhance navigation within Jekyll-powered websites. With a focus on improving user experience and SEO, this tool creates sleek and functional breadcrumbs for posts, pages, and collections. Although the repository is no longer supported, the existing features cater to web developers and content creators who want to add a structured path for visitors navigating their sites.

This plugin seamlessly integrates with Jekyll 3.x, functioning as a hook without the need for additional Ruby gems. The approach is smart and straightforward, making it an excellent choice for those looking to optimize their website’s navigation while adhering to modern web standards.

Features

  • Works with Posts, Pages, and Collections: Jekyll-Breadcrumbs supports multi-format navigation, making it versatile for various types of content on your site.

  • Custom Breadcrumb Titles: You have the flexibility to set breadcrumb titles that differ from the actual page titles, enhancing user navigation.

  • HTML5 Compliant: The plugin is built to comply with HTML5 standards and includes a template for easy integration into your existing Jekyll site.

  • SEO Improvements: By implementing Google’s RDFA format, Jekyll-Breadcrumbs not only creates navigational paths but also helps boost your site’s search engine visibility.

  • Compatibility with Pretty Permalinks: The plugin works seamlessly with Pretty Permalinks, ensuring stable and user-friendly URLs across your site.

  • Hide Breadcrumbs on Root Page: For a cleaner look, there’s an option to hide breadcrumbs on the root page, allowing for design flexibility.

  • Icon Support for Root Level Item: You can enhance the visual appeal of your breadcrumbs by including an icon as the root level item.

  • No Additional Ruby GEM Required: As a Jekyll Hook, installation is simplified—no need for extra dependencies, making setup quick and easy.
